The area of the region bounded by parabola \(x^2=4 y\), straight line \(x=2\) and \(x\)-axis, is
- A \(\frac{4}{3}\) Sq. units
- B \(\frac{2}{3}\) Sq. units
- C 1 Sq. unit
- D \(\frac{5}{3}\) Sq. units
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(B) \(\frac{2}{3}\) Sq. units
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
\(A = \int_{0}^{2} \frac{x^2}{4} dx\) \(A = \frac{1}{4} \left[ \frac{x^3}{3} \right]_{0}^{2}\) \(A = \frac{1}{4} \left( \frac{2^3}{3} - \frac{0^3}{3} \right) = \frac{1}{4} \cdot \frac{8}{3}\) \(A = \frac{2}{3}\) Sq. units
